What Are Moving Head Lights?
Moving head lights are versatile lighting fixtures commonly used in concerts, theaters, clubs, and various live events. They are designed to rotate and tilt, allowing for dynamic and programmable lighting effects. These lights often feature color mixing, gobos (pattern projections), zoom capabilities, and strobe effects, making them invaluable for creative lighting design.
What Factors Influence the Total Cost of Ownership for Moving Head Lights?
Several key factors contribute to the total cost of ownership:
Initial Purchase Price: The upfront cost varies based on the light source (LED or traditional lamps), brightness, features, and brand reputation. Entry-level LED moving heads may start around $800–$1,200 per unit, while high-end models can exceed $6,000.
Maintenance and Spare Parts: Regular upkeep is crucial for optimal performance. Annual maintenance costs can range from $50 to $500 per fixture, depending on the complexity and usage. This includes expenses for cleaning, minor repairs, and replacement of consumables like lamps or LED drivers.
Energy Consumption: LED moving head lights are more energy-efficient than traditional lamp-based units. For instance, a conventional moving head with a 850W power draw consumes significantly more electricity than an LED counterpart with a 300W draw, leading to lower operational costs over time.
Depreciation and Resale Value: Over time, moving head lights depreciate in value. However, well-maintained units from reputable brands can retain a portion of their value, potentially recouping 20–60% of the initial investment upon resale.
Is Renting Moving Head Lights a Cost-Effective Alternative?
Renting moving head lights can be advantageous for short-term events or when access to high-end equipment is required without the capital expenditure. Rental costs typically range from $30 to $300 per day, depending on the model and features. However, for venues or companies with frequent lighting needs, purchasing may offer better long-term value. A break-even analysis can help determine the most cost-effective option based on usage frequency.
How Do Brand Reputation and Certifications Affect Costs?
Established brands with a strong reputation for quality and innovation often command higher prices due to their investment in research and development. Additionally, certifications such as UL, CE, and RoHS can add to manufacturing costs but ensure compliance with safety and environmental standards, which is crucial for installations in specific regions.
What Are the Advantages of LED Moving Head Lights?
LED moving head lights offer several benefits over traditional lamp-based units:
Energy Efficiency: LEDs consume less power, reducing electricity costs.
Longer Lifespan: LEDs have a longer operational life, decreasing the frequency of replacements.
Lower Maintenance Costs: With fewer components subject to wear and tear, maintenance requirements are reduced.
Better Color Mixing: LEDs provide more precise and vibrant color mixing capabilities.
These advantages contribute to a more favorable total cost of ownership over time.
How Can I Maximize the Value of My Investment in Moving Head Lights?
To ensure you get the best return on your investment:
Regular Maintenance: Implement a routine maintenance schedule to extend the lifespan of your equipment.
Proper Storage: Store lights in a controlled environment to prevent damage.
Staff Training: Ensure that operators are well-trained to handle the equipment efficiently.
Evaluate Usage Patterns: Assess your event schedule to determine whether purchasing or renting is more cost-effective.
